Webabsolute value of alpha, without context (e.g., number of items), is one of the problems with α. The statistic is simply reported and further scale modifications seldom made. This is clearly an improper usage of the alpha (Cortina, 1993). There are several issues to consider when interpreting Cronbach‟s alpha. WebCronbach's alpha is the most common measure of internal consistency ("reliability"). It is most commonly used when you have multiple Likert questions in a survey/questionnaire that form a scale and you wish to …
